> I have no idea what this bogus restriction on placement is, but it breaks 
> decoding 1080p
> VDPAU at boot speed. With this patch applied I only need to bump the vdec 
> clock to
> get real-time 1080p decoding. It prevents a lot of VRAM <-> VRAM buffer moves.
It's not bogus, and is required for pre-GF8 boards with VRAM > BAR size.

What configuration does the buffer that's getting moved here have
exactly?  The placement restriction isn't necessary on GF8, the rest
of the restrictions may currently be required still however.
